I know this is has to be a noob question, but how do I make a map using the Episode 1 content?
 
When you start up the Source SDK, in the drop-down list at the bottom (probably says "Half-Life 2" by default), select "Half-Life 2: Episode One", then double-click Hammer as usual. :)
 
No thats the problem, Its not showing up

(I did buy Episode 1, and refreshed SDK content)
 
Your going to have to run Ep1 at least once before trying to use the tools with it. If you have, and it still isn't showing up in the drop-down box post back and I'll walk you through hand-makig a configuration.

Your also going to need a new FGD with entity updates. Get ts2do's from http://developer.valvesoftware.com/wiki/Fgd it's at the bottom of the page. There's a readme in there to tell you where to install it to.

Now, your also going to have to extract the episode 1 shared.gcf where all the new models, materials, etc. for episode 1 are stored. Use Nem's GCFScape: http://nemesis.thewavelength.net/index.php?p=25

Launch GCFScape, open up the episode 1 shared.gcf, and right click on episodic in the right hand pane. Then extract to \steamapps\<username>\half-life 2 episode 1 don't worry, it wont replace the episodic folder that is already there, only add files to it.

Now, you should probably restart steam.

Launch Hammer with Episode 1 selected in the drop down box and go to Tools>Options in the menu bar. Where it says game data files, click on the only one listed, which should be $SteamUserDir\sourcesdk\bin\halflife2.fgd and click remove. Then click add and select halflife2_ts2do_ep1.fgd


And your all good.
